Ceramic resin 3D printing 3D printing which uses a particular material is called 3D printing resin to make objects by ceramic. Resin is a highfalutin’ name for a kind of gooey liquid that can solidify into something as hard as a rock in the presence of certain kinds of light. In ceramic resin 3D printing, the printer passes a special light over layers of resin to harden the material one layer at a time, adding up to a 3D object over time. Details It's sort of like making a sculpture with bits of magic clay!

Ceramic resin 3D printing looks good and can be used to make all sorts of stuff – from beautiful sculptures and ornaments to functional items such as dishes and jewellery. Ceramic is a tough and temperature-resistant material, allowing objects produced with ceramic resin 3D printing to have many applications, from household tools to industrial parts.

So, how does ceramic resin 3D printing work, exactly? It's a pretty neat process! Here’s how it works: First, a digital design of the object you want to make is loaded into the 3D printer. The printer then proceeds to very carefully place a fine layer of ceramic resin on a build platform with a special nozzle mechanism. Some type of light source — such as a laser or UV light — is subsequently used to harden the resin so that it forms the shape of said object.

This process is then repeated by the 3D printer, layer by layer, until the object is printed from the base up. Once the object is fully formed, the residue resin is cleaned, and the part is taken off the build platform. The object is then baked in a special oven which hardens it, making it extra hardy and tough. And voilà, you have a custom ceramic creation!
